Quoting Marton Balint (2024-06-03 23:48:47) > The very old behaviour of -channel_layout was to simply warn the user about > channel layouts which does not have a matching channel count, and ignore them, > instead of reporting an error. > > The recent fix re-added support for overriding -channel_layout, but it > rejected > mismatching layouts. There is no easy way for the user to specify a channel > layout only for streams with matching number of channels, so this patch > restores the very old behaviour of ignoring mismatching layouts. See the > discussion in ticket #11016.
I'm ambivalent about this. On one hand it probably doesn't hurt, for now at least, on the other it seems quite ad-hoc.
